
Sean Reardon (educational researcher)
Sean Reardon is an educational researcher known for studying inequality in education. He examines how factors like family income, race, and neighborhood influence academic achievement and opportunities. His work highlights the persistent gaps in education outcomes among different socioeconomic and racial groups, emphasizing that socioeconomic status strongly predicts student success. Reardon’s research helps policymakers and educators understand the root causes of disparities and develop strategies to promote more equitable educational experiences for all students.
